ATM INDUSTRY ASSOCIATION ANNOUNCES LAUNCH OF TWO YEAR BUSINESS PLAN AND NEW LOGO

ATMIA has launched its new two year business plan for the period 2015-2016 along with a new global logo and a refreshed website. "The colors of the new logo are lighter, more welcoming and more vibrant than the old logo which has served us well since our founding in 1997," explained Mike Lee, CEO.

ATMIA ESTABLISHES INTERNATIONAL ATM MARKETING COMMITTEE

To assist industry marketing professionals, the ATM Industry Association has established an international ATM Marketing Committee. The inaugural meeting of the ATMIA Marketing Committee will be held Tuesday, February 17 in Las Vegas during ATMIA US 2015. The group will meet at 10:15 a.m. in the Calabria room. Marketing professionals who would like to sign up can contact Sharon Lane, ATMIA global director of finance and member services, at (605) 271-7371 or at [email protected]. Committee membership is open to all employees of ATMIA member companies.

ATMIA UPDATES BEST PRACTICES AND LAUNCHES A NEW PORTAL

ATMIA announced that it has completed a major update of its "Best Practices for ATM Business Efficiency" manual. Originally published in February of 2006, the updated version of the document takes a greatly expanded look at new business models for both financial institutions and independent operators, as well as functionality and operational capabilities that have only been available recently.

In conjunction with this release, ATMIA is launching the Business Empowerment Portal. The Portal will serve as an access point for information and resources to assist ATM operators. "ATM Business Efficiency" and other Best Practices are highlighted. It also includes an interactive regional map that links users to ATM industry facts and figures from across the globe. And a new search tool will make it easier to find ATMIA members offering specific products and services.

ATMIA PUBLISHES 2014 MEMBER SURVEY

ATMIA has published its 2014 global member survey. 100% of the member respondents stated they believe the association presents the ATM and cash in a positive light for the industry.

"And when asked how effectively we respond to our members' main industry issues, the association scored a 4.24 out of a possible 5 among our member respondents," commented Mike Lee, CEO of ATMIA. "This is a good score but also indicates some room for improvement in responsiveness."

ATMIA PUBLISHES 2014 GLOBAL ATM FRAUD SURVEY

ATMIA has published its 2014 global ATM fraud survey. Respondents from 42 countries, across all major regions, took part in the survey, up from a geographical spread in the 2013 survey of 20 countries.

"In an era of globalized crime, vigilance remains the watchword for ATM security and industry in general," commented Mike Lee, the association's CEO.

ATMIA LAUNCHES NEW ATM OS MIGRATION COST MODEL FOR DEPLOYERS

ATMIA has announced the release of a new migration cost model for ATM deployers to use as a tool to calculate costs of different migration strategies to new operating systems.

"End-of-support of Windows XP is a critical challenge to the ATM industry," explained author Francesco Burelli, partner at Innovalue Management Advisors and winner of the association's 2014 International Consultant of the Year Award. "Given the hardware and software implications, the industry is faced with a sizable upgrade challenge both in financial and logistical terms."

The model was developed in conjunction with leading banks and a team of experts drawn from ATMIA's various 2020 committees looking at the most optimal approach for the industry when support for Windows 7 OS ends a few years from now.

ATMIA Members have access to the study as part of their membership benefits. Non-ATMIA members may purchase the study for $650.00 USD.


ATMIA PUBLISHES NEW STUDY ON GLOBAL BANK BRANCH TRANSFORMATION

ATMIA announced the publication of a study on international trends in bank branch transformation.

"Best Practice in Branch Transformation offers an inside look at trends in 21st century bank branch strategies to meet the challenges of multi-channel convergence in our era of customer owned devices co-existing with traditional self-service terminals and rapidly changing branches," explained ATMIA's CEO Mike Lee.
